More titles published but fewer books sold
By way of Tim O'Reilly's blog, this piece from the Salt Lake City Tribune.
This flurry of publishing, including the huge growth in POD, reminds me of my experience buying for the poetry and drama shelves at the Boulder Bookstore many years ago. It seemed that everyone wanted to write poetry (and pitch their books to the local bookstore) but that few poets actually bought it.
Also, there's no doubt at all that DVDs, video games, and the internet are cutting into reading time. I'm an avid reader, and I always will be, but I also watched four seasons of 24 in the last five months, 3 on DVD.
